About This Group

This group is for those who are following the weight training plan described in The New Rules of Lifting by Lou Schuler. Newbies and veterans are welcome! Post your training logs here, share your progress, and bounce questions off of other members. If you are curious about the program, feel free to peek in and ask us questions!! :)

so, just got back from my 1st full marathon.  I did the Richmond one.  It was so awesome.  They did split times that could be emailed or texted to friends family.  Mine were the 1/2 marathon mark 2:39:58, 20 mile mark 4:07:12, and 26.2 finish at 5:26:12.
 
Beautiful course, not hilly at all (certainly not compared to where I usually run, I barely noticed the hills), lots of people out cheering, plenty of portopots -- always an issue for me, so I notice!-- they were every even mile until #20, then every mile till the end.  They handed out water & blue Powerade at every other mile, junk food stops were muffins at mile 16, and gummy bears at mile 19... wet wash cloths supposedly at mile 16 but I didn't see them... and wet wash cloths which were cold and juicy but not too juicy at mile 19; and live music (or a dj) at each mile mark too.
 
Unofficially there were lots of people in the crowd handing out orange slices, cereal squares and even beer! 
 
It was great, I ran the whole way -- except for walking to drink and a few bathroom stops.  Never felt like I "hit the wall".  It was amazing, I am so proud of myself and just really happy.
 
I had thought I would run in about 6hrs or 6.5, so when I finished and realized I was just under 5.5, I was STUNNED!!!
